Another option is to screw the floor well into the joists and install wire lath and sand mix mud bed over the existing flooring, then tile. This can be a tricky job and is probably best left to somebody that does it for a living. I disagree a little about the size of tile, today porcelain and glazed porcelain tile are very hard and resistant to cracking, 8 x 8 tile may date your house, 12 x 12 is more 'current'.
